What is 'Homeseeker'?
Homeseeker provides an advice service to anyone seeking housing in East Lothian whether in the public or private sector, for rent or to buy. It is able to offer advice about housing options.
Why has it been set up?
Affordable housing is in very short supply in East Lothian, as it is a popular place to live. East Lothian Council is addressing the problem but it will take time to build the needed houses. Meanwhile, the Homeseeker project provides help, to find a place to stay. In addition current practice in applying for Council Housing does not give applicants enough information about their prospects or advice about how best to manage their options.
How can Homeseeker help?
Homeseeker looks into the customers circumstances and shows them what their options are. For would-be Council tenants, that might mean explaining which areas have the shortest housing lists, or how to maximize 'points' on the list. In addition we advise about likely Housing Benefit entitlement. For customers who wish to rent from a private landlord or a Housing Association Homeseeker can also explain what the choices are. For private buyers we can pinpoint where housing is most affordable and help them calculate what can be afforded.
How does it work?
Homeseeker will offer an interview at which we assess individual circumstances. Our Personal Housing Advisors are experienced in finding solutions to housing problems.They are well informed about housing in East Lothian.
